These are some very quick and simple scarves I made under Miss B's supervision.
I bought a skein of woolly stuff from Spotlight. It came in a circle and was loosely tied flat. (hope that makes sense). I just sewed back and forth across the skein using a large straight stitch and a variety of colours. I tried to evenly space the sewn sections and left a bigger gap at the end where I cut across the skein to make the scarf.
I finished if off with a little brooch, again made using a button from spotlight and finished with a little knot of embroidery cotton.
